"Nowadays, people always say, how come he's doing such young shows? But they never mention The Mod Squad. I was very proud of that show. It's the first time an African-American guy kissed a white girl"
About this Quote
The surface complaint is about ageism and relevance: people rib him for producing “young shows,” as if catering to youth is inherently unserious. His rebuttal isn’t a list of ratings wins; it’s a moral flex. He reaches back to The Mod Squad not as nostalgia, but as receipts. The subtext is sharp: you want to talk about what I make for teenagers now, but you don’t want to talk about what I put on your screens then, because that forces an uncomfortable admission about how timid the culture was.
The kiss he cites functions like a cultural timestamp. It’s not framed as a grand civil-rights proclamation; it’s framed as a moment that got past the gatekeepers. That’s how television often changes things: not by speeches, but by normalizing the once-unthinkable inside a story people are already watching. Spelling’s pride is less “look how enlightened I was” and more “I know what risks I took in the only language the industry respects: what actually aired.”
There’s also a small, telling self-protection in the phrasing. He credits “an African-American guy” rather than naming the actor, centering the breakthrough while keeping himself in the frame as the enabler. It’s legacy management with a point: pop TV can be trashy and still be consequential.
